The Excel Analysis ToolPak is a free, built-in add-in that gives analysts and marketers access to over 19 statistical tools, including regression, ANOVA, histogram generation, and descriptive statistics, all without writing complex manual formulas. It lives inside Excel by default but stays hidden in the Add-ins menu until you deliberately activate it, which catches many users off guard.

Once enabled, the ToolPak adds a "Data Analysis" button directly to the Data tab on the ribbon. The activation process takes under two minutes, requires no software download, and works on Excel for Windows and modern Mac versions. It is not available in Excel Online or mobile apps, so understanding which platform you are on before you start is important.

The Excel Analysis ToolPak is a built-in Microsoft add-in that provides over 19 statistical, engineering, and financial analysis procedures, accessible from the Data tab on the ribbon once activated, and designed to produce complete analysis output tables rather than single-cell formula results. Instead of manually constructing a regression model across dozens of cells, users select a procedure from the ToolPak menu, define their input range, and receive a fully formatted results table in seconds.

Microsoft ships the ToolPak disabled by default for practical reasons. Loading every available add-in at startup would slow Excel down and clutter the interface for users who only need basic spreadsheet functions. Because advanced statistical tools serve a narrower audience, Microsoft chose to keep the ToolPak opt-in.

Understanding the distinction between the ToolPak and standard Excel formulas is worth a moment of attention. Formulas like AVERAGE, STDEV, and CORREL are flexible and perform cell-by-cell calculations that users can embed anywhere in a workbook. The ToolPak, by contrast, runs prebuilt statistical procedures that deposit complete output tables, such as ANOVA summaries or regression coefficient tables, into a designated area of the spreadsheet. The two approaches are complementary, not interchangeable.

  • ToolPak procedures: prebuilt workflows that generate complete analysis reports, including regression summaries, ANOVA tables, and histogram charts.
  • Standard formulas: flexible, cell-level calculations that give users granular control but require manual model design.

For marketing analysts and revenue operations teams, this distinction has real consequences. ToolPak outputs are consistent and reproducible, which reduces the risk of formula errors creeping into recurring reports. Common use cases include descriptive statistics for spreadsheet-based KPI tracking, regression models for marketing mix analysis, and moving averages for smoothing pipeline or traffic time series.

The ToolPak is natively included in Excel for Windows and Excel for Mac on Microsoft 365 and Office 2019 or later. It is absent from Excel Online and all mobile versions, a limitation that affects teams relying on browser-based workflows.

How to Enable Data Analysis in Excel: Step-by-Step

Image

The Analysis ToolPak is free, requires no separate download, and is already installed with Excel; it simply needs to be switched on. The exact steps differ slightly between Windows and Mac, and the feature is entirely unavailable in Excel Online, so confirming your platform before you start will save time.

For marketing and sales operations teams that use Excel as their primary reporting layer, enabling the ToolPak removes a significant friction point. Rather than building statistical models from scratch using nested formulas, analysts can run regression on campaign spend versus pipeline, compare segment performance with ANOVA, or produce descriptive statistics on deal size distributions in a few clicks.

On Windows (Excel 365, Excel 2016, Excel 2019)

Image

The Windows version of Excel provides the most complete implementation of the Analysis ToolPak, with all 19-plus procedures available. The activation path is the same across Excel 365, 2016, and 2019.

Users in corporate environments should note that IT policies can occasionally restrict add-in activation. If the steps below complete successfully but the button does not appear, a system administrator may need to grant permission. Once enabled, the ToolPak persists across workbooks and does not need to be re-enabled after a restart.

  1. Open Excel and select the File tab: click File in the top-left corner of the ribbon.
  2. Click Options: found at the bottom of the left-hand panel in the File menu.
  3. Select Add-ins: choose Add-ins from the left menu inside the Excel Options dialog.
  4. Choose Excel Add-ins in the Manage dropdown: at the bottom of the Add-ins pane, confirm the Manage field shows "Excel Add-ins," then click Go.
  5. Check Analysis ToolPak and click OK: in the Add-ins dialog, tick the checkbox next to Analysis ToolPak and confirm with OK.
  6. Verify the Data Analysis button: open the Data tab on the ribbon and confirm the Data Analysis button is visible in the Analysis group on the far right.

On Mac (Excel for Microsoft 365, Excel 2019 for Mac)

Image

On Mac, the ToolPak is available but accessed through a different menu path. Instead of navigating through File > Options, Mac users work through the native macOS menu bar.

It is worth noting that a small number of ToolPak tools, including Fourier Analysis, are missing or behave differently on Mac compared with Windows. Teams that depend on advanced statistical workflows should validate that the specific procedures they need are fully supported before standardizing on Mac-only Excel environments.

  1. Open Excel and select the Tools menu: find Tools in the macOS top menu bar, not within the Excel ribbon.
  2. Click Excel Add-ins: select the Excel Add-ins option from the Tools dropdown.
  3. Check Analysis ToolPak and click OK: tick the checkbox next to Analysis ToolPak in the Add-ins dialog and confirm.
  4. Access Data Analysis from the Data tab: once enabled, the Data Analysis command appears on the Data tab in the ribbon.

On Excel Online

Image

The Analysis ToolPak is not supported in Excel Online. Users who open a workbook in the browser version of Excel will not find a Data Analysis button, and there is no workaround that replicates the full ToolPak feature set in an online environment.

A practical approach for teams using both desktop and browser-based Excel is to perform all statistical analysis in the desktop application, then upload or sync the completed workbook to OneDrive or SharePoint for sharing and reviewing in Excel Online. Office Scripts and Power Automate can automate some repetitive calculations in browser workflows, but they are not substitutes for the ToolPak's statistical procedures.

  • Recommend downloading workbooks to the desktop app when regression, ANOVA, or other ToolPak tools are needed.
  • Office Scripts can handle some automation but do not replicate ToolPak output for inferential statistics.

Analysis ToolPak Availability by Excel Version

ToolPak availability varies meaningfully across platforms and Excel versions, and this is usually the real reason the Data Analysis button appears to be missing. Before spending time troubleshooting add-in settings, it is worth confirming that the platform and version you are using actually support the feature.

Corporate software environments sometimes lag several versions behind the consumer release cycle, so the Excel version visible on a machine may not match what a user expects. Verifying both the platform and the version number in Help > About Excel takes less than a minute and can prevent unnecessary troubleshooting.

Platform Version ToolPak Available Notes
Excel for Windows 365, 2019, 2016 Yes Full feature set
Excel for Mac 365, 2019 Yes Some tools limited
Excel Online All No Desktop required
Excel for iOS/Android All No Not supported

Windows delivers the complete 19-tool suite, while Mac provides most procedures but is missing a handful of advanced tools such as Fourier Analysis. Excel Online and all mobile apps offer no ToolPak support at all, which is why many marketing teams standardize on Windows desktop Excel for modeling work.

Troubleshooting: Why Is Data Analysis Not Showing in Excel?

When the Data Analysis button is missing from the Data tab, the most common explanation is simply that the Analysis ToolPak add-in has not yet been enabled, rather than a deeper problem with Excel itself. This is easy to overlook because the add-in installs silently with Office and gives no visible indication that it exists until a user actively enables it.

New machines, fresh Office installations, and profile migrations frequently result in add-ins reverting to their default disabled state. In managed enterprise environments, IT policies may also prevent users from enabling certain add-ins without administrator approval.

  • ToolPak not yet enabled: navigate to File > Options > Add-ins > Manage: Excel Add-ins > Go > check Analysis ToolPak > OK.
  • Using Excel Online: switch to the desktop version; the ToolPak is unavailable in the browser.
  • Using Excel mobile (iOS or Android): the ToolPak is not supported; run analysis on a desktop machine.
  • IT policy restriction: contact your system administrator or submit a support request to enable the add-in.
  • Add-in previously disabled: in the Add-ins dialog, look for a "Disabled Items" option and re-enable Analysis ToolPak if it appears there.

If the Data Analysis button appears briefly and then disappears after restarting Excel, an IT group policy may be resetting add-in configurations automatically. In that case, escalating to IT is the most direct resolution path rather than re-enabling the add-in repeatedly. Key Statistical Tools Available After You Enable Data Analysis in Excel

Once the ToolPak is active, users gain access to a menu of guided statistical wizards that consolidate complex analytical workflows into a few dialog-box selections. This replaces long sequences of nested formulas and reduces the likelihood of calculation errors in recurring reports.

For business and marketing contexts, the ToolPak is particularly valuable because it brings inferential statistics into a familiar spreadsheet environment. Analysts can evaluate A/B test results, diagnose funnel performance, or model the relationship between marketing inputs and pipeline outcomes without switching to specialized statistical software.

It is also worth distinguishing the ToolPak from PivotTables, since both are often described as "analysis tools" in Excel. PivotTables summarize and slice raw data to surface aggregated views, while the ToolPak runs inferential procedures that test hypotheses and model relationships. The two tools serve different analytical purposes and are most powerful when used together.

  • PivotTables: aggregate, slice, and filter raw data to build summary views of metrics.
  • ToolPak procedures: run inferential tests such as regression and ANOVA to evaluate causality and statistical significance.

The core ToolPak procedures most relevant to marketers and revenue analysts include the following:

  • Regression: model the relationship between an outcome, such as opportunities created, and predictors like ad spend or email send volume.
  • ANOVA: compare performance across multiple campaigns, channels, or audience segments simultaneously.
  • Histogram: visualize the distribution of metrics such as deal size, time to close, or session duration.
  • Descriptive Statistics: generate a quick summary of means, medians, standard deviation, and range for any numeric dataset.
  • t-Test: compare test versus control groups in A/B experiments to determine whether observed differences are statistically significant.
  • Moving Average: smooth noisy time-series data such as weekly pipeline volume or daily website visits to surface underlying trends.

Each of these tools produces a structured output table that can feed directly into dashboards or slide decks, making repeatable reporting faster and more consistent. How to Track Data Analysis Work in Excel

Excel does not natively log or version-control ToolPak outputs, so teams conducting recurring analyses should establish a consistent file-naming convention and output tab structure from the start. Saving analysis templates with frozen ToolPak outputs alongside the raw data allows teams to compare results across reporting periods without manually reconstructing prior analyses.

The recommended reporting cadence for ToolPak-based models depends on the business cycle. Descriptive statistics and moving averages suit weekly review; regression models and ANOVA comparisons are typically run monthly or at the conclusion of a campaign flight. Related Metrics and Excel Tools

The Analysis ToolPak works best as part of a broader Excel analytical workflow rather than as a standalone feature. Combining it with upstream data preparation and downstream visualization tools produces a complete analysis pipeline, from raw data to actionable insight.

  • Excel PivotTables: complement the ToolPak by summarizing and slicing raw data before or after running statistical procedures, supporting spreadsheet-based KPI tracking at scale.
  • Excel Power Query: handles upstream data cleaning, deduplication, and source combining so that ToolPak inputs are accurate and consistently structured before analysis begins.
  • Descriptive Statistics in Excel: whether run through the ToolPak or built with native formulas, descriptive statistics provide the baseline profiling that makes regression and ANOVA results interpretable in marketing and sales contexts.

Teams that layer these tools together, Power Query for data prep, PivotTables for summary views, and the ToolPak for inferential analysis, build a repeatable marketing data analysis workflow entirely within Excel. FAQ

How do I enable data analysis in Excel?

To enable data analysis in Excel, open Excel and go to File > Options > Add-ins. In the Manage dropdown, select Excel Add-ins and click Go. Then check the box for Analysis ToolPak and click OK. This adds the Data Analysis button to the Data tab on the ribbon, giving access to over 19 statistical tools.

Why is the Data Analysis option not showing up in Excel?

The Data Analysis option does not show up in Excel because the Analysis ToolPak add-in is not enabled by default. It must be manually activated via File > Options > Add-ins > Excel Add-ins > Go, then checking Analysis ToolPak. Also, the ToolPak is unavailable in Excel Online and mobile versions, so using the desktop app is necessary.

Is the Analysis ToolPak available on Excel for Mac and Excel Online?

The Analysis ToolPak is available on Excel for Mac (Microsoft 365 and 2019 versions) but accessed through the Tools menu rather than File options. However, some tools are limited on Mac. The ToolPak is not available at all in Excel Online or mobile apps, so data analysis features requiring the ToolPak need the desktop Excel application.
